    Dude, you are asking way too many questions about this topic in too many threads. Either you want to be a truck driver or a drug user. PERIOD. You will not make it as both. You will get caught. I for one dont want you driving for my company. You get into an accident and fatality is involved, you test positive. The company can be sued and depending on size may be put out of business. Any accident with injury involving a commericial vehicle, regardless of fault, you as the driver of the CV by law will be tested. All companies prehire test. Some drivers never get random. Some drivers will have multiple in a row. One failed test or refusal to test and you are done my friend. It will be documented. You need to grow up and step into reality!!!!!!!!!!
